Output 668310fe68ab13fd18ecde726b11e5030347789d7509205a7d552a55528435ac:0

value
55601490525768
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cd20c4038eac232402e40da312475007d21f4736 OP_EQUALVERIFY OP_CHECKSIG
address
DPqiKBZouczRyPM3AkEyNmtA5w9RyWVPn3
transaction
668310fe68ab13fd18ecde726b11e5030347789d7509205a7d552a55528435ac